Acarbose is an oral medication used to treat type 2 diabetes by slowing down the digestion of carbohydrates. While specific discount programs or the exact "price" can fluctuate based on insurance, pharmacy, and location, several avenues exist for individuals seeking to reduce the cost of acarbose.

How Can I Get Acarbose for Less?


Individuals looking for discounted acarbose may find savings through prescription discount cards, pharmacy coupons, or by comparing prices across different pharmacies. Some manufacturers may also offer patient assistance programs or coupons on their websites, though eligibility requirements often apply. Checking with your pharmacist is a good first step, as they can often advise on available savings options [1].

Are There Generic Versions of Acarbose Available?


Yes, generic versions of acarbose are available. These generic options are typically more affordable than their brand-name counterparts and are manufactured by various pharmaceutical companies. When filling a prescription, a generic alternative may be dispensed unless a brand-name only prescription is specifically requested by the prescriber [1].

What Other Medications Are Similar to Acarbose?


Acarbose belongs to a class of drugs called alpha-glucosidase inhibitors. Other medications in this class include miglitol. These drugs work by delaying carbohydrate absorption in the small intestine. Other classes of oral medications used to manage type 2 diabetes include metformin, sulfonylureas, DPP-4 inhibitors, SGLT2 inhibitors, and GLP-1 receptor agonists, each with different mechanisms of action [2].
